Naman Julka-Anderson and Jo McNamara catch up with Dr. Sithembile Ngidi and Dr. Mogwale Motebajane to discuss their careers, Radiosurgery in Africa, health inequalities and the benefits of multi-disciplinary working.

What is Rad Chat?

Rad Chat is a forward-thinking global knowledge hub where healthcare professionals can advance their knowledge and expertise in radiotherapy and oncology by utilising the award winning, first therapeutic radiographer led oncology podcast and social media channels.

We're empowering healthcare professionals worldwide by providing free, CPD-accredited radiotherapy and oncology education, by sharing real-world experience, expert insights, best practice and patient perspectives, we're helping healthcare professionals’ advance cancer care and improve patient outcomes.
